AMAC Turkey broadens MRO capabilities

AMAC Aerospace, a leading provider of corporate aviation maintenance and completion services, is returning to the 10th AIREX Istanbul Air Show, the international civil aviation and airports exhibition at Ataturk Airport (September 25th to 28th) with a raft of new maintenance approvals. AMAC Turkey, created two years ago, recently achieved approval from The Directorate General of Civil Aviation Turkey (DGCA) to perform base and line maintenance up to C Check on Dassault Falcon 900Ex Easy, 2000 and 2000Ex EASy models. Hard on the heels of this, the company, hopes to add European Aviation Safety Agency (EASA) approval for all these Dassault models in November as an extension of its current EASA part-145 certificate coverage. In addition, AMAC Turkey expects to achieve EASA and DGCA approval for line maintenance up to A Check for the Dassault Falcon 7x in 2015 Q1. AMAC is currently working with the US FAA to obtain FAR 145 approval in order to serve customers with US ´N´ registered Dassault Falcon and Pilatus PC-12 turboprop aircraft which require maintenance when coming in and out of Turkey. AMAC Turkey at Ataturk Airport has enjoyed a successful 12 months, with highlights including approval as a Dassault Falcon Authorised Service Centre in April, plus maintenance approvals for the Falcon 900B and Falcon 900EX EASy from the DGCA in October 2013 and from EASA in January 2014.
